What Is Sleep Apnea and How Does It Work?
Rest apnea is a condition in which your breathing continuously quits and starts while you're asleep. These stops can last simply a couple of secs or stretch to a min or even more, occurring lots and even thousands of times an evening. Your brain senses the absence of oxygen and briefly wakes you up to ensure that regular breathing can resume. Commonly, these awakenings are so short that you don't remember them. Yet the result is an evening of fragmented, poor-quality rest that leaves you feeling drained the following day.
There are different kinds of rest apnea, with the most common being obstructive rest apnea. This takes place when the muscles in the rear of your throat fail to keep your respiratory tract open. Central sleep apnea, though much less typical, entails the mind falling short to send the right signals to the muscle mass that manage breathing.
Subtle Signs That Point to a Bigger Problem
Among the trickiest features of rest apnea is exactly how simple it is to miss. Many individuals think about loud snoring as the major signs and symptom, and while snoring prevails, it's much from the only warning sign. In fact, some individuals with sleep apnea do not snore at all. That's why it's so crucial to focus on the much more refined indications that your body may be offering you.
Waking up with a completely dry mouth or aching throat, early morning headaches, and sensation exceedingly sleepy throughout the day are all signals that something might be off. If you find yourself nodding off throughout work meetings, at the wheel, or even while watching TV, maybe an indicator that your rest is being interrupted more often than you assume.
You might also notice state of mind changes, difficulty concentrating, or a short temper. These signs are typically written off as the result of stress and anxiety or a busy schedule, however chronic rest deprival brought on by sleep apnea can take a real toll on your mental health and wellness.
Exactly how It Affects Your Body Beyond Sleep
The consequences of untreated rest apnea go far beyond daytime sleepiness. Gradually, this condition can result in major health concerns. Interrupted breathing emphasizes the cardio system and has been connected to hypertension, heart problem, stroke, and even type 2 diabetic issues. It can additionally compromise the body immune system, making you more vulnerable to illness and slower to recover.

When to Take Action and What to Expect
So, when should you take that sixth sense seriously and talk with a professional? If any of the symptoms defined over sound acquainted, it's worth having a discussion with a professional. A rest research study-- either at a facility or in the comfort of your home-- can aid establish if sleep apnea is the cause of your exhaustion.
Treatment alternatives differ based upon the extent of the condition. Some individuals take advantage of way of life changes, such as slimming down or changing sleep placements. Others may need even more structured treatments, such as dental home appliances or continual positive air passage pressure (CPAP) therapy to keep the air passage open throughout rest. It's not a one-size-fits-all circumstance, and locating the right option can significantly enhance quality of life.
